#cc6726 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c6726 is composed of 80% red, 40.4%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.5% magenta, 81.4%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 23.5 degrees, a saturation of 68.6% and a lightness of 47.5%. #cc6726 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ffce4c with #990000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#cc6726

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060301 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c6726

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827770 is the less saturated color, while #f15f01 is the most saturated one.
